Warning Signs You Need Emergency Sump Pump Installation Repair

Ignoring subtle signs that your sump pump isn’t working correctly can lead to much bigger, more expensive problems down the line. Catching these issues early is key to preventing basement flooding and protecting your property from water damage. Pay attention to these common indicators that it’s time to call in the professionals for urgent sump pump attention.

The Sump Pump Is Constantly Running

If your sump pump seems to be running non-stop, even when there isn’t heavy rain, it could indicate a problem with the float switch or that the pump is struggling to keep up. This constant operation can lead to premature wear and tear, so it’s wise to schedule an inspection.

Strange Noises or Vibrations

Unusual sounds like grinding, humming, or loud vibrations coming from your sump pump are clear signs something is wrong. These noises often indicate internal mechanical issues that need immediate attention to prevent a complete breakdown.

Water Pooling Around the Sump Pit

Even if the pump motor seems to be running, if you notice water accumulating in or around the sump pit, it means the pump isn’t effectively removing the water. This suggests a clogged discharge line or a pump that’s too weak for the volume of water.

The Sump Pump Doesn’t Turn On

This is perhaps the most obvious and concerning sign. If you test your sump pump or notice water accumulating and it simply doesn’t activate, you’re facing an immediate water damage risk. It’s crucial to get this fixed without delay.

Musty Odors or Mold Growth

Persistent dampness in your basement, even if not visibly flooded, can lead to mold and mildew. If you start noticing unpleasant basement smells or see early signs of mold, your sump pump may not be adequately controlling moisture levels.

The Basement Feels Unusually Humid

A sudden increase in basement humidity, even without visible water, can mean your sump pump isn’t doing its job effectively. This elevated moisture level can lead to discomfort and potential long-term damage to your home’s structure and belongings.

Emergency Sump Pump Installation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Sump pump won’t turn on at all No Yes Electrical issues or motor failure require expert diagnosis and safe repair.
Pump is running constantly but water level isn’t dropping Maybe, if you can easily check discharge pipe Yes Could be a clog or a pump that’s too small for the job.
Strange grinding or loud noises from the pump No Yes Indicates internal mechanical problems that could lead to catastrophic failure.
Minor water seepage around the pit during heavy rain Maybe, if you’re comfortable with basic checks Yes Could be a sign of a failing pump or inadequate discharge.
Complete system replacement needed No Yes Requires proper sizing, electrical hookup, and discharge line configuration.
Routine maintenance and testing Yes Maybe Simple checks are DIY-friendly, but professional checks ensure optimal performance.

For any situation involving electrical components, potential motor failure, or the need for a complete system overhaul, calling a professional is the safest and most effective choice. Emergency Sump Pump Installation Repair Cost in Waxahachie, TX

Understanding the cost of emergency sump pump services in Waxahachie, TX is important, but remember that prices can vary significantly. Factors like the severity of the damage, the complexity of the installation or repair, and the specific type of pump needed all play a role. These figures are estimates to help you plan, not exact quotes.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Sump Pump Inspection and Diagnosis $150 – $350 Time needed to pinpoint the exact issue and complexity of the system.
Emergency Sump Pump Repair $300 – $1,200 The specific part needing replacement and labor involved.
Standard Sump Pump Installation (Pump Included) $700 – $2,000 Quality of the pump, complexity of plumbing and electrical work.
Battery Backup Sump Pump Installation $1,000 – $2,500 Cost of the battery unit, pump, and installation complexity.
Sump Pump Discharge Line Repair/Replacement $200 – $700 Length of the line, type of material, and ease of access.
Sump Pit Excavation and Reinforcement $500 – $1,500 Amount of digging required and materials for pit stabilization.

Will my homeowner’s insurance cover emergency sump pump repair or installation?

Generally, standard homeowner’s insurance policies do not cover sump pump failures or related water damage unless it’s caused by a covered peril like a burst pipe. However, some policies offer an optional rider for sump pump overflow or power failure. It’s best to review your specific policy or contact your insurance provider to confirm your coverage and understand any potential claims process. We can help document the damage for your records.
